The metamorphosis of a garbage dump into an ecological hub
Source: The Hindu, Date: , 2014
Imagine sitting by the blue waters of a lake in East Delhi,
surrounded by manicured gardens, listening to live music and sampling a range
of cuisines. With its redevelopment of Shahdara Lake, the East Delhi Municipal
Corporation is hoping to create just that — an ecological and recreational hub
at a spot that resembles a garbage dump today. Over the weekend, the EDMC
officially started its long-overdue project to revive the 14-acre lake and its
surroundings. Once complete, the area will have playgrounds for children, lawns
to host parties, an amphitheatre for live shows, a food court and a meditation
garden. It will even have a walkway for those coming from the nearby Welcome
metro station.
